II. Understanding ROI in ERP System

A. Definition of ROI

ROI stands for Return on Investment, which is a measure of the financial benefit received in relation to the amount of money invested. It is a ratio that compares the net profit earned from an investment to the cost of that investment. ROI can be calculated for any investment, including investments in ERP systems. In the context of ERP, ROI can be calculated by comparing the cost of the system, including implementation, maintenance, and training, to the benefits derived from it, such as increased productivity, reduced errors, and improved decision-making. ROI is an important metric for businesses as it helps them determine the effectiveness of their investments and make informed decisions about future investments.

C. Factors that Affect ROI in ERP System

Several factors can affect ROI in an ERP system:

  1. Implementation Cost: The cost of implementing an ERP system can vary significantly depending on the size and complexity of the organization. The higher the implementation cost, the longer it will take to achieve a positive ROI.

  2. User Adoption: The success of an ERP system depends on user adoption. If users are not trained or incentivized to use the system, it will not provide the expected benefits. This can lead to a lower ROI as the system is not being utilized to its full potential.

  3. Customization: Customization of an ERP system can increase its functionality and improve user adoption, but it can also increase implementation and maintenance costs. Over-customization can also make the system difficult to maintain, reducing its ROI.

  4. System Integration: Integrating an ERP system with other systems, such as CRM or supply chain management, can increase its functionality and provide a higher ROI. However, integration can also increase implementation and maintenance costs and may require additional resources to maintain.

  5. Maintenance and Upgrades: Maintenance and upgrades are necessary to keep an ERP system running smoothly and providing value. However, these activities can be costly, reducing the ROI if they are not managed effectively.

  6. Business Process Optimization: ERP systems can help businesses optimize their processes and workflows, improving efficiency and reducing costs. However, if processes are not optimized before implementation, the system may not provide the expected ROI.

Overall, several factors can affect the ROI of an ERP system, from implementation and customization to user adoption and maintenance. It is important to carefully consider these factors and develop a plan to optimize the system for maximum ROI.

2. Data Analysis Techniques

Data analysis techniques are critical to maximizing the ROI of an ERP system. By using the right techniques, businesses can identify patterns, trends, and insights that can inform business decisions and drive improvements. Some key data analysis techniques for ERP systems include:

  1. Descriptive Analysis: Descriptive analysis involves summarizing and visualizing data to identify patterns and trends. This can include techniques such as data visualization, charts, and graphs. Descriptive analysis is particularly useful for identifying trends in areas such as sales, inventory, and customer behavior.

  2. Diagnostic Analysis: Diagnostic analysis involves using statistical techniques to identify the root cause of a problem. This can include techniques such as regression analysis, hypothesis testing, and variance analysis. Diagnostic analysis is particularly useful for identifying the cause of problems such as production delays or quality issues.

  3. Predictive Analysis: Predictive analysis involves using statistical models to make predictions about future events. This can include techniques such as forecasting, trend analysis, and predictive modeling. Predictive analysis is particularly useful for identifying future trends in areas such as sales, demand, and inventory levels.

  4. Prescriptive Analysis: Prescriptive analysis involves using data and algorithms to make recommendations for future actions. This can include techniques such as optimization models, simulation, and decision trees. Prescriptive analysis is particularly useful for identifying opportunities for optimization and improvement in areas such as supply chain management and inventory control.

  5. Machine Learning: Machine learning involves using algorithms and models to identify patterns and insights in large datasets. This can include techniques such as clustering, decision trees, and neural networks. Machine learning is particularly useful for identifying patterns and insights in large datasets that are too complex for manual analysis.

Overall, there are a wide variety of data analysis techniques that can be used in an ERP system, depending on the specific goals of the analysis. By using the right techniques, businesses can leverage the full power of their ERP system to identify opportunities for improvement, optimize processes, and achieve their business goals more effectively.

B. Process Automation

Process automation is a critical component of maximizing the ROI of an ERP system. By automating routine and repetitive tasks, businesses can reduce errors, increase efficiency, and free up staff time for more value-added activities. Some key process automation techniques for ERP systems include:

  1. Workflow Automation: Workflow automation involves using software to automate the flow of information and tasks between different departments and systems. This can include techniques such as automated approvals, notifications, and task assignments. Workflow automation is particularly useful for streamlining processes such as purchase approvals, expense reporting, and project management.

  2. Robotic Process Automation (RPA): RPA involves using software robots to automate routine and repetitive tasks. This can include techniques such as data entry, report generation, and customer service interactions. RPA is particularly useful for reducing errors and increasing efficiency in areas such as accounting, inventory management, and customer service.

  3. Artificial Intelligence (AI): AI involves using machine learning algorithms to automate complex tasks and decision-making processes. This can include techniques such as predictive maintenance, demand forecasting, and fraud detection. AI is particularly useful for identifying patterns and insights in large datasets and making recommendations for future actions.

  4. Integration Automation: Integration automation involves automating the flow of data between different systems and applications. This can include techniques such as data synchronization, data migration, and data validation. Integration automation is particularly useful for ensuring that data is consistent and up-to-date across different systems, such as accounting, inventory, and customer relationship management systems.

  5. Data Entry Automation: Data entry automation involves using software to automate data entry tasks. This can include techniques such as optical character recognition (OCR) and intelligent data capture (IDC). Data entry automation is particularly useful for reducing errors and increasing efficiency in areas such as accounting, inventory management, and customer service.

Overall, process automation is a critical component of maximizing the ROI of an ERP system. By automating routine and repetitive tasks, businesses can reduce errors, increase efficiency, and free up staff time for more value-added activities. By leveraging techniques such as workflow automation, RPA, AI, integration automation, and data entry automation, businesses can optimize their processes and achieve their business goals more effectively.

A. Streamlining Processes

Streamlining processes is another important factor in maximizing the ROI of an ERP system. Here are some ways to streamline processes:

  1. Standardize Processes: Standardizing processes across the organization can help reduce complexity and make it easier to use the ERP system. This can be achieved through process mapping and documentation.

  2. Identify and Eliminate Bottlenecks: Bottlenecks are points in a process where work slows down or stops altogether. By identifying and eliminating bottlenecks, businesses can improve process efficiency and reduce costs.

  3. Automate Processes: Automating processes using the ERP system can help reduce manual tasks and improve efficiency. For example, automating order processing can reduce the time and effort required to process orders and reduce the risk of errors.

  4. Reduce Redundant Tasks: Reducing redundant tasks can help reduce costs and improve efficiency. For example, eliminating manual data entry by integrating the ERP system with other systems can reduce the risk of errors and improve efficiency.

  5. Implement Real-Time Data Capture: Real-time data capture can provide businesses with up-to-date information on key business metrics, such as inventory levels and customer orders. This can help improve decision-making and reduce the risk of stock-outs and other supply chain disruptions.

  6. Integrate the ERP System with Other Systems: Integrating the ERP system with other systems, such as a CRM system or a supply chain management system, can help streamline processes and improve efficiency. For example, integrating the ERP system with a CRM system can provide sales reps with up-to-date information on customer orders and inventory levels.

By streamlining processes, businesses can improve efficiency, reduce costs, and improve the overall ROI of their ERP system.
